Transaction 1047884909685f2975315faf290099e35eca4162784ff953aa0d71b761daa621

2 Input
2 Outputs
  • 1047884909685f2975315faf290099e35eca4162784ff953aa0d71b761daa621:0
  • value  438029
    address  115qcDWW8urbsK5xgXg79jtWwN4rfoGpzN
  • 1047884909685f2975315faf290099e35eca4162784ff953aa0d71b761daa621:1
  • value  47291771
    address  1Crhz67vDQRf1KCzXF8fWqaLgfVxh9uXsG